Output 10905075be7c558272e76288973c71d6bfedf22c718f9d02935e5a98e5d78f6c:2

value
435160
script pubkey
OP_0 OP_PUSHBYTES_20 390228294df9956d498b1f10360232256a2db6ee
address
bc1q8ypzs22dlx2k6jvtrugrvq3jy44zmdhwheh9g9
transaction
10905075be7c558272e76288973c71d6bfedf22c718f9d02935e5a98e5d78f6c
spent
true